/*form*/
.nopadding
{
	margin:0 !important;
	padding:0 !important;
}

.ltft h3{ 
	font-weight:400;
	text-transform:uppercase;
 
}

.spacer-sm2 {height:10px}

.spacer {height:30px}

.form-control-cp {
  display: block;
  width: 100%;
  height: 48px;
  padding: 12px 12px;
  font-size: 14px;
  line-height: 1.428571429;
  color: #505657;
  vertical-align: middle;
  background-color: #f8f8f8;
  background-image: none;
  border: 1px solid #dcdbdb;
  -webkit-box-shadow: inset 0 1px 1px rgba(0, 0, 0, 0.075);
          box-shadow: inset 0 1px 1px rgba(0, 0, 0, 0.075);
  -webkit-transition: border-color ease-in-out 0.15s, box-shadow ease-in-out 0.15s;
          transition: border-color ease-in-out 0.15s, box-shadow ease-in-out 0.15s;
}

.form-control-cp:focus {
  border: 1px solid #999999 !important;
  outline: 0;
 
}

textarea.form-control-cp {
  height: auto;
}

.form-control-cp:-moz-placeholder {
  color: #555;
}

.form-control-cp::-moz-placeholder {
  color: #555;
}

.form-control-cp:-ms-input-placeholder {
  color: #555;
}

.form-control-cp::-webkit-input-placeholder {
  color: #555;
}



.control-group {
    margin-bottom: 5px;
}


.alert-success {
  background-color: #0089ff;
  border-color: #0089ff;
  color: #ffffff;
}

.alert-danger {
  background-color: #0089ff;
  border-color: #0089ff;
  color: #ffffff;
}

.close {
  float: right;
  font-size: 21px;
  font-weight: bold;
  line-height: 1;
  color: #ffffff !important;
  text-shadow: none;
  filter: alpha(opacity=100);
  opacity: 1;
}
.close:hover,
.close:focus {
  color: #ffffff !important;
  text-decoration: none;
  cursor: pointer;
  filter: alpha(opacity=100);
  opacity: 1;
}

button:focus {outline:0 !important;}

.topfmfield {
	display:none;
}